In Kiev, an interagency working group was created to process compensation mechanisms for costs related to the completion of Ukrbud Corporation. This was reported by the Acting Chairman of the Board of the Kyivmiskbud HC Svetlana Samsonova.
According to her, the group is headed by the Deputy Chairman of the KSCA on the exercise of self -governing powers by Vladislav Andronov. It includes representatives of the Ministry of Economy, Kyivmiskbud and other central and city bodies.
"I am actively working in this direction and see the prospect," Samsonova said.
It is about the completion of 18 residential facilities, which after the actual bankruptcy of Ukrbud were transferred to Kyivmiskbud. The total expenses of the company for the completion of construction exceeded UAH 2.2 billion.
Despite the activation of the process, Samsonov acknowledged that this year the decision on the mechanism of compensation would not be made:
"There will be no decision this year," she said, adding that the process is possible only if systematic cooperation with the government.
The compensation project involves the involvement of state funding or the creation of individual programs at the Cabinet level.
We will remind, earlier "Kyivmiskbud" reported the completion of the key stages of construction of most residential complexes of Ukrbud, but at the same time emphasized that the company alone cannot bear all financial losses associated with the projects of a bankrupt developer.
